Most of the Nashville Teens members made up the live setup in late 1970 with Binky Cullom on supporting vocals a sort of prototype version two before Miles Copeland reworked the band putting Annie Haslem as lead and focused more on acoustic and classical which became the focus of the next decade, my fave is Ashes Are Burning
